HONOURABLE SRI JUSTICE A.RAJASHEKER REDDY C.C. No. 512 of 2017 ORDER :
This Contempt Case is filed against respondents alleging willful disobedience of order dated 20.09.2016 in W.P. No.31558 of 2016, wherein this Court directed the respondent authorities to dispose of the representation filed by the 2nd petitioner on 03.09.2016.
Learned Assistant Government Pleader for revenue appearing for respondents, basing on the counter averments, submits that the petitioner's application was disposed of by way of an endorsement dated 27.07.2017.
Though the order of this Court has been complied with belatedly, explanation is offered by the 4th respondent in the counter affidavit regarding the same.
In view of the averments in the counter affidavit and also the endorsement of the 4th respondent, I do not see any violation of the orders passed by this Court by the respondents.
Accordingly, the Contempt Case is dismissed. As a sequel thereto, miscellaneous petitions, if any, pending in this Contempt Case, shall stands closed.
